Julie O'Hara
Julie O'Hara is a freelance performing and recording artist and a veteran of the Melbourne music scene.
Julie began her professional jazz singing career as a teenager with residencies enabling her to work with some of the county’s finest jazz musicians. The desire to evolve musically to communicate with her peers began in those early years, inspired by the musicianship around her.
Now an established musician, songwriter and recording artist, Julie has regularly toured Europe, Asia and Australia, playing at jazz and music festivals or performing as a guest vocalist, (The Cat Empire, Hoodangers, The Pearly Shells, Mistaken Identity). Although Julie performs predominantly jazz music, she also writes for pop, bluegrass, hip hop, R&B, neo soul, country and EDM.
Julie writes songs across various genres, having freelanced in different musical scenes for almost thirty years. Julie features on over thirty recordings, including Aria award winning album,
‘Cities’ by The Cat Empire and ‘Midnight Sun’ with George Washingmachine (nominated
for a Bell Award for best jazz vocal album). Julie has won numerous song writing awards
for jazz, contemporary pop and EDM.
Julie works as a music educator, lecturing in jazz and contemporary voice and
improvisation at the Sir Zelman Cowen School of Music at Monash University and teaches
song writing at Melbourne Graduate School and Wild at Heart.
Julie has a background in Speech Pathology and voice science. Julie has taught singing,
song writing and improvisation at NMIT, VCA, Melbourne Conservatoire, Melbourne
Polytechnic, Victoria University and RMIT.
